Abstract

Vinyl urethane composite polymers are prepared by reacting a vinyl monomer, a polyahl, and a polyisocyanate in the presence of a vinyl-terminated urethane oligomer in specified proportions. The oligomer provides significantly improved impact strength and elongation to the composite. The composite is useful in preparing molded materials such as furniture and machine components.
